#bfb4a4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bfb4a4 is composed of 74.9% red, 70.6%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 5.8% magenta, 14.1%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 35.6 degrees, a saturation of 17.4% and a lightness of 69.6%. #bfb4a4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#7f6949.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#bfb4a4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f6f5 is the lightest one.
